An integrated oven and grill combines the abilities of a traditional oven and a grill into one unit. This device is created to fit seamlessly into cabinetry, enhancing both area and visual appeal. It allows for different cooking techniques, enabling users to bake, roast, broil, and grill with ease.

The appeal of integrated ovens and grills lies not only in their design but likewise in their performance. Here are a number of advantages:
Versatile Cooking Options: Integrated ovens and grills offer a range of cooking approaches within one appliance. Whether one is baking a cake, roasting veggies, or barbecuing a steak, these systems can handle everything.
Smooth Aesthetics: By integrating the home appliance into the cabinetry, it develops an unified look in the kitchen, permitting more cohesive design elements without disrupting the layout.
Space Efficiency: These appliances are ideal for smaller kitchen areas, as they integrate 2 functions into one system, releasing up important counter space.
Time-Saving: With the capability to switch from baking to barbecuing, less time is spent moving between separate appliances. This effectiveness is particularly advantageous during hectic cooking sessions.
Boosted Performance: Advanced technologies improve cooking accuracy and flexibility, resulting in much better total culinary outcomes.

Q: How does an integrated oven and grill differ from a standard oven?A: An integrated oven and grill integrates both baking and barbecuing functions within one system, typically featuring advanced technology and design that fits effortlessly into kitchen cabinetry.
Q: Can integrated ovens and grills be fixed easily?A: While numerous problems can be repaired, accessing integrated appliances can be more tough than standalone models due to their design. It’s a good idea to employ an expert for repair work.
Q: Are there designs that can fit in compact cooking areas?A: Yes, many makers offer smaller sized styles particularly for urban or compact kitchens.
Q: Do integrated ovens and grills take in more energy than separate systems?A: Not necessarily; while 2 appliances might take in more energy integrated, integrated designs are frequently developed to be more energy-efficient than standard requirements.
Q: What is the typical life-span of an integrated oven and grill?A: With correct upkeep, these appliances can last in between 10 to 15 years or more.
